Explore Alabama’s Natural Wonders

Alabama's natural beauty is truly breathtaking and diverse. From lush forests to majestic waterfalls, the state offers a plethora of outdoor adventures. The Little River Canyon National Preserve stands out with its rugged cliffs and scenic trails—perfect for hiking and photography.

For those who love mountain vistas, Cheaha State Park provides awe-inspiring views. Home to Alabama's highest point, the park is ideal for hiking and camping—an oasis for nature lovers seeking solitude and panoramic landscapes.

Water enthusiasts will find paradise at Noccalula Falls Park, featuring a stunning 90-foot waterfall and serene hiking paths. It’s an ideal destination for families and adventurers alike, offering a mix of excitement and tranquility.

Top Alabama Cities and Their Must-See Attractions

Birmingham

Rich in civil rights history and brimming with art and music. The Birmingham Civil Rights Institute offers a poignant look at pivotal moments that shaped the nation.

Mobile

Coastal charm, storied Mardi Gras traditions, and walkable historic districts where the old and new coexist beautifully.

Montgomery

The capital’s deep civil rights legacy shines through landmarks like the Rosa Parks Museum and the Alabama State Capitol.

Unique Alabama Experiences and Hidden Gems

In Cullman, the Ave Maria Grotto displays miniature architectural wonders crafted by a monk—an enchanting showcase of creativity.

Hunt for lost treasures at the Unclaimed Baggage Center in Scottsboro—an only-in-Alabama shopping adventure.

Dine uniquely at the Rattlesnake Saloon, a memorable stop tucked beneath a natural rock overhang.
